About Energy Smart Colorado
Energy Smart Colorado began in 2010 as a federally funded program to provide energy efficiency services to residences in the central mountain region. The program was created and delivered by Eagle County, Pitkin County, and Gunnison County working collaboratively with their community-based non-profit partners. What Is the Cost of Living Near Denver?

Understanding the cost of living near Denver is key to truly evaluating a salary offer or your current compensation at Energy Smart Colorado.
Denver's Cost of Living Index is approximately 112.1 (12.1% more expensive than US average; 6.5% more than CO average). Housing costs are the primary driver above US average, high demand, vibrant city. Light Rail/Bus (RTD). When planning your budget based on a salary from Energy Smart Colorado, consider these typical monthly expenses:
Expense Category Estimated Monthly Cost Key Considerations / Notes
Housing (1-BR Apt Rent) $1,600 - $2,400+ A significant portion of Energy Smart Colorado salary. Location choices impact this heavily.
Utilities (Basic) $130 - $220 Electricity, Heating, Cooling, Water etc.
Public Transportation $114 (RTD monthly regional pass) Essential for most commuters; car ownership is costly.
Groceries (Single Person) $420 - $620 Can be higher with more dining out or specialty stores.
Personal & Leisure $400 - $750+ Dining out, entertainment, shopping. Highly variable.
Healthcare (Individual) $380 - $700+ Varies significantly by plan & employer contribution.
Subtotal (Excluding Taxes) $3,044 - $4,694+ This subtotal does not include income taxes (federal, state, local), which can significantly impact your take-home pay.
